Duties
- The Cadet Program transforms youth into dynamic Americans and aerospace leaders. CAP accomplishes its Congressionally-mandated Cadet Program (Title 36, U.S.C. § 40302) through a curriculum of leadership, aerospace, fitness, and character. The program follows a military model and emphasizes Air Force traditions and values. Today's cadets are tomorrow's aerospace leaders.
- Manages and directs all functions related to the implementation of the CAP cadet program. They shall:
- Coordinate member training accomplishments with other members of the staff.
- Monitor the unit's progress toward the achievement of the cadet program and its goals as established by National Headquarters.
- Disseminate information on the cadet program to enhance the above statement.
- Provide special assistance to all new cadets
